쿼리 질문 좀 드리겠습니다.
본문
안녕하세요.
데이터가
a 홍길동 300
a 홍길동 400
b 홍길동 200
a 아무개 500
a 임요환 600
c 임요환 300
c 임요환 200
이렇게 있을때
a 홍길동 700
b 홍길동 200
a 아무개 500
a 임요환 600
c 임요환 500
이렇게 abc별로 각 인원의 값을 합산해서 다른 테이블에 insert해줘야 되는데
어떻게 하면 될까요?
답변 1
INSERT INTO 다른테이블 (f1, f2, f3)
SELECT abc컬럼 abc, 이름컬럼 name, SUM(인원컬럼) cnt
FROM 테이블
GROUP BY abc컬럼, 이름컬럼;
답변을 작성하시기 전에 로그인 해주세요.